Description

Semi-detached three-bay three-storey house, c.1845, retaining early fenestration. Reroofed and renovated, c.1995, with replacement shopfront inserted to ground floor. One of a pair. Pitched (shared) roof with replacement artificial slate, c.1995, clay ridge tiles, rendered chimney stacks, and cast-iron rainwater goods on slightly overhanging rendered eaves. Painted rendered, ruled and lined walls with rendered channelled pier to end. Square-headed window openings with stone sills, and 1/1 timber sash windows. Replacement timber shopfront, c.1995, to ground floor with inscribed pilasters, fixed-pane timber display window, glazed timber door with overlight, and fascia over. Road fronted with concrete footpath to front.

Appraisal

A well-proportioned middle-size house, built as one of a pair (second house in pair not included in survey), which retains most of its original form and early fabric to the upper floors. However, the replacement shopfront to ground floor is boldly detailed, of little design quality, and does not contribute to the visual appeal of the street scene at street level.
